Ladies who would like to contribute to Sage open source software ( http://www.sagemath.org/ ) should attend this meetup, where we will:

a) Go through the process of reviewing patches submitted by other developers, reviewing one or two of them together.
b) Walk through how to submit a patch for a ticket like this one: http://trac.sagemath.org/sage_trac/attachment/ticket/5956/trac_5956_figsize_units.patch
Several easy tickets have been selected for beginners to work on. More advanced python/cython programmers or those who can write patches to implement linear algebra/number theory functions should pick one of these to work on:

This session will be beginner-friendly, but please COME PREPARED!

  1. Request a trac account so you can submit and review patches.
    Email sage-trac-account AT googlegroups DOT com with the following information:
    your full name
    preferred username
    contact email
    and reason for needing a trac account
    You can view the ticket tracker here: http://trac.sagemath.org/sage_trac/wiki/TicketReports
    and the developer trac wiki here: http://trac.sagemath.org/sage_trac/wiki

  2. Install mercurial, a version control system written in python.
    http://mercurial.selenic.com/
    You can read this primer if you have not used it before:
    http://hgbook.red-bean.com/read/

  3. ::optional:: Get up to speed on the development process by reading their documentation.
    http://www.sagemath.org/doc/developer/walk_through.html
